My dearest friend,

When my girls were babies, they wore cloth diapers. The girls are only 13 months apart so I dealt with washing diapers on a daily basis for over 2 years. There was clorox in my diaperpail. My kitchen floor was very light and I could see the dirtiness there for my babies to be playing … I mopped it daily, again, clorox … needed to kill all those germs! With this regime, it didn’t take long to wreck the health of the skin on my hands. They blistered, dried, pealed, cracked; and itched; some mornings I woke in bloody sheets where I’d clawed the skin off during the night.

Typical allopathic, I used cortizone creams, took steroids … the whole gammot. Later in life a friend told me about soaking in cold salt water. Honestly, that did as much good as the creams. While watching TV at night, I put my hands in a bowl of cold salt water, changing the water if it heated up. I found that when in blister stage, my hands must have had a fever and the water would warm up rapidly. (Today, I’d tell people to use PURE water and sea salt).

In the late fall of 2005, finding myself with NO digestion whatsoever. God hit me in the head with His holistic-sledge hammer and my game was ON.

My condition was liver dysfunction. I was on a 4 week schedule for Hulda Clark liver flushing. After the first few, I noticed that my hands cleared up just after the flush. The more I flushed, the good days expanded. It got to the point where I would have blisters just the last few days before a flush. It got to a point of 25 good days and break-out the last 3 days. At that point, I stopped progressing.

My Master Herbalist had lead poisoning and a really gross case of eczema with it. His skin was literally falling off of his feet and legs. I wrote and asked MH what he’d done. He introduced me to a Dr. Christopher tonic called simply: Itch. I immediately bought 3 bottles.  I never used the 3rd bottle; I gave it away. I haven’t had a single break out from a 30 year bought of eczema in 2 1/2-3 years; something that had been a daily battle in my life for 30 yrs.
